The Adjustment Program is a maintenance tool used to reset the internal counters that cause the "Service Required" error (blinking ink and paper lights). Download & Run : Locate the specific SX125 Adjustment Program (Resetter) from a reliable source. Run the AdjProg.exe Select Model and ensure "SX125" is chosen as the model. Maintenance Mode Particular Adjustment Mode and select Waste ink pad counter from the list. Initialize Check the "Main pad counter" box and click to see current levels. Initialization to reset the counter to zero.
